OUR APPROACH
Chesterton Academy of St. Benedict is committed to offering an outstanding high school education at an affordable cost to families.

We keep tuition as low as possible to bring a classical, Catholic education to families regardless of income.

Our goal is to remain affordable, which is why our tuition is far less than what it actually costs to educate each child. It costs Chesterton Academy roughly $24,000 to educate each student. Scholarships & Financial Aid

Tuition assistance is available to families who apply and qualify for aid. Chesterton Academy utilizes the services of FACTS to help fairly allocate our aid dollars. The student application process must be completed in full before being considered for tuition assistance. In the end, we never want money to be a limiting factor for enrollment.

For the 2025-2026 academic year, 100% of students who applied for financial aid received an award.
